Sophie

Sophie

distrib > Mandriva > 2006.0 > i586 > by-pkgid > b40cc09b42e848c9644d38b4d1e05414 > files > 6

downman-0.0.5-3mdk.src.rpm

%define name downman
%define version 0.0.5
%define release %mkrel 3

Name:		%name
Summary:	Downman is a download manager for gnome
Version:	%{version}
Release:	%{release}
License:	GPL
Url:		http://downman.sourceforge.net/
Group:		Networking/File transfer
Source0:	%{name}-%{version}.tar.bz2
Source10:	%{name}-16.png
Source11:	%{name}-32.png
Source12:	%{name}-48.png
Patch0:		downman-gcc4.patch.bz2
BuildRoot:	%{_tmppath}/%{name}-%{version}-buildroot

BuildRequires:	automake >= 1.4
BuildRequires:	libgnome2-devel >= 2.0
BuildRequires:	libgnomeui2-devel >= 2.0
BuildRequires:	libglib2.0-devel >= 2.0
BuildRequires:	libglade2.0-devel >= 2.0

%description
Downman is a download manager for gnome.
It comes with a daemon, a gui and a monitor.

%prep
%setup -q
%patch0 -p0 -b .gcc4

%build
%configure
%make

%install
rm -rf $RPM_BUILD_ROOT
%makeinstall_std

install -m644 %SOURCE10 -D %{buildroot}/%_miconsdir/%name.png
install -m644 %SOURCE11 -D %{buildroot}/%_iconsdir/%name.png
install -m644 %SOURCE12 -D %{buildroot}/%_liconsdir/%name.png
mkdir -p %{buildroot}/%{_menudir}
cat << EOF > %{buildroot}/%{_menudir}/%{name}
?package(%name):command="%{_bindir}/gdownman" icon="%name.png" \
                needs="X11" section="Networking/File Transfer" \
 title="Downman" longtitle="Download manager"
EOF

%find_lang %name 

%clean
rm -rf $RPM_BUILD_ROOT

%post
%update_menus

%postun
%clean_menus

%files -f %name.lang
%defattr(-,root,root,0755)
%doc NEWS
%{_bindir}/*
%_menudir/%name
#%{_datadir}/locale/*/LC_MESSAGES/*
%{_iconsdir}/%name.png
%{_liconsdir}/%name.png
%{_miconsdir}/%name.png
%{_datadir}/gdownman
%{_datadir}/applications/gdownman.desktop
%{_datadir}/pixmaps/gdownman.png

%changelog
* Tue Jul 26 2005 Olivier Thauvin <nanardon@mandriva.org> 0.0.5-3mdk
- Fix typo in menu

* Tue Jul 26 2005 Olivier Thauvin <nanardon@mandriva.org> 0.0.5-2mdk
- rebuild
- Patch0: gcc4 fix

* Wed Apr 21 2004 Olivier Thauvin <thauvin@aerov.jussieu.fr> 0.0.5-1mdk
- 0.0.5
 
* Thu Jul 31 2003 Per Øyvind Karlsen <peroyvind@sintrax.net> 0.0.2-2mdk
- fix url (Olivien Blin)
- don't rm -rf $RPM_BUILD_ROOT in %%prep
- minor cosmetics
- buildrequires

* Thu Jul 31 2003 Olivier Thauvin <thauvin@aerov.jussieu.fr> 0.0.2-1mdk 
- From Bellegarde Cedric <gnumdk@wanadoo.fr>
    - Make a spec file